Day 1

Wednesday, November 11th, 2026

11:00am: Check into our hotel

12:00pm: Lunch

1:00pm: We will travel to the Madras Crocodile Bank where we will tour the facility with an experienced herpetologist. We will see many different species of crocodiles from all around the world as well as Komodo dragons and other large monitor species.

3:00pm: We will tour the Irula Venom Co-op facility where they house India’s most deadly serpents, the Russel’s Viper, spectacled cobra, saw-scaled viper and Indian Krait. We will watch as they milk the snakes of their venom which will be used to produce life-saving anti-venom.

5:00pm: Dinner

6:00pm: Night time herping with the Irula snake catchers. Our target species will include the Indian krait, saw scaled viper, spectacled cobra, Russel’s viper, Indian rat snake, checkered keelback, vine snake, bronzeback and more. We will also search for various lizard species.

11:00pm: Back to our hotel for the night.

Day 8

Tuesday, March 18th, 2026

7:00am: Breakfast

8:00am: We will travel to a wetlands area where we will have our best chance at finding a king cobra and an equatorial spitting cobra! Salt water crocodiles patrol the mangroves in search of prey. Several different species of tree snakes are prevalent along the paved trails and we will see monster-sized Asian water monitor lizards within a few yards of where we hike. The playful smooth-coated otters are also residence of the park. Colorful birds as well as smaller lizards are common sights as well.

12:00pm: Lunch

1:00pm: Rainforest hike! We will head back to the MRT for a short ride to the last remaining area of primary rainforest in Singapore. We will search the clouded monitor lizard, the beautiful Wagler’s pit viper, green vine snake, twin-bar flying tree snake, painted bronzeback, spitting cobra, paradise tree snake and many more. We will see long-tailed macaque monkeys the odd-looking colugo and many different species of frogs.
